Position Overview We are seeking an Adobe Martech Solution Architect to support a Dallas-based Architecture group. This role is part of an urgent hiring initiative, with the goal of moving quickly through interviews and closing the position in an accelerated timeframe.
The architect will be responsible for translating business requirements into scalable enterprise solutions across digital self-service and customer ordering platforms. The role will focus on defining end-to-end solution architecture leveraging Adobe Experience Cloud technologies, including Adobe Experience Platform (AEP), Adobe Journey Optimizer (AJO), Adobe Target, Real-Time CDP, and Customer Journey Analytics (CJA).
Experience supporting customer ordering and eCommerce workflows is preferred, particularly within telecommunications environments.
This opportunity supports ongoing expansion of Adobe-driven architecture capabilities within a large-scale digital ecosystem and broader platform modernization efforts.
